Josh Enlists Reluctant C.J. for Sykes Damage Control

As Sam's Clean Air briefing wraps, Josh pulls C.J. from the Press Room for urgent strategy. They banter about eccentric Lord Marbury's appointment, revealing staff familiarity, before Josh drops the bomb: controversial comedian Cornelius Sykes may host the Will Rogers dinner, reviving a past PR scandal over his unfunny NYPD joke. Recognizing C.J.'s acquaintance and her New York trip, Josh tasks her with dissuading Sykes. C.J. reluctantly agrees despite denying friendship. Donna injects levity, cheekily requesting royal introductions via Marbury, underscoring team dynamics amid brewing crises. This setups future confrontation, exposing political image risks.
